While it's tempting to go for a high-end cockpit, sometimes midrange options offer nearly as much functionality at a fraction of the cost. Set a budget and assess what you are getting for your money. Some models feature modularity that allows you to easily integrate additional components as your setup evolves. If you plan to upgrade or add components in the future, such as a buttkicker, shifters, or a VR headset, make sure the cockpit supports these expansions. It's also worth considering how easily the rig can be moved or stored. ![]() Foldable or modular designs might be more suitable for small spaces. Some cockpits are significantly larger than others. Space ConstraintsĮvaluate the amount of space available in your gaming area. Opt for cockpits with sturdy, well-braced frames. A wobbly frame can detract from the realism and immersion of your sim racing experience. StabilityĪ good cockpit should offer a solid foundation, especially when reacting to force feedback from the steering wheel. Your choice can impact both durability and comfort. The seat material should also be considered options range from fabric to synthetic or genuine leather. Extruded steel or aluminum typically make the sturdiest rigs, but steel tubing seats are incredibly robust as well, especially with thicker tubing. Pay attention to the materials used and the overall build quality. It's also possible to get certain adapters to mount specific wheels and pedals to various seats, so take into account whether you'll need to purchase any extra gear. Not all sim gear is universal some is designed specifically for particular brands or types of racing wheels, pedals, shifters, and platforms (Xbox, PlayStation, or PC). Make sure the cockpit is compatible with your existing hardware. Look for features like adjustable seat positions, steering wheel height, pedal placement, and monitor stands. Ergonomics are crucial in long racing sessions, and a highly adjustable rig can prevent fatigue and discomfort. Adjustability and ErgonomicsĮnsure that the cockpit you're eyeing offers ample adjustment options to cater to your preferred driving position. On subsequent illustrations from FIA technical regulations you can see all the drawings related to the cockpit and the driver’s head protective padding around the cockpit. ![]() The survival cell, which protects driver in a collision, must extend at least 300 mm beyond the driver’s feet, which may not exceed the front wheels centre line. With all seat belts fastened and with all safety equipment, the driver must be able to remove steering wheel and get out of the car in less than five seconds and replace the steering wheel in the next five seconds. ![]() The driver must be able to get out of the car without removing anything else except the steering wheel. Compliance with these regulations is checked with special template placed in the cockpit.Īlso, the cockpit has to meet a number of other requirements. Size of the cockpit opening on the Formula 1 cars must comply with strict regulations.
